
拓海さん、この論文、タイトルだけ見ても何をやっているのか掴めないんですが、要するに現場で使える話なんですか?

素晴らしい着眼点ですね!大丈夫、簡単に言うと現場での“突然の環境変化”にモデルが柔軟に対応するための仕組みをテスト時に学習する研究ですよ。要点を3つでまとめると、1)テスト時に適応する、2)トランスフォーマーの特定トークンを利用する、3)長期と短期の両方の変化を捉えるという話です。

テスト時に適応する、ですか。うちの工場で言えば、昼と夜でカメラの見え方が変わったり、塗装の色が少し変わったりしたときに有効ということですか?

その通りですよ。良い例えです。現場のカメラ映像などで学習時と違う条件が来たとき、従来はモデルを再学習するか妥協するしかありませんでしたが、この手法は稼働中にモデルが自己補正できるようにする発想です。要点を3つで伝えると、1)追加データで再学習しなくてよくなる、2)サンプル単位での補正が可能になる、3)導入負担が小さい設計を目指している点です。

なるほど。しかし現場ではひとつのサンプルで判断しなければならない場面も多いです。これってバッチが小さくても効くんですか?投資対効果の観点から教えてください。

素晴らしい着眼点ですね!この論文はまさに小さなバッチ、場合によっては1サンプルでも対応する「fully test-time adaptation(完全テスト時適応)」を扱っています。投資対効果の観点では、1)現場に合わせた再学習コストを削減できる、2)モデル更新の運用負担が減る、3)一部のケースでパフォーマンス低下を防げるため品質コストを抑制できる、というメリットが期待できます。

これって要するに、モデルが現場の“クセ”を瞬時に学んで補正してくれる、ということですか?

正確に掴まれていますよ!その通りです。もう少しだけ具体的に言うと、トランスフォーマーという構造の最初の方にある「クラス・トークン」を学習して、そこに現場特有の情報を溜め込み、入力特徴からドメイン固有のノイズを取り除く仕組みです。ポイントは3点、1)トークン設計の工夫、2)長期と短期の二段階学習、3)動作時にラベルを必要としない点です。

なるほど、最後に一つだけ確認させてください。導入のハードルと、実運用で注意すべき点を教えていただけますか。特に安全性や誤認のリスクが心配です。

大変良い視点ですね。導入ハードルとしては、モデルに追加の推論時処理を入れる点で推論時間が増える可能性、そして誤った適応が蓄積しないよう監視が必要な点です。運用での注意点は3つ、1)適応の頻度と許容変化をルール化する、2)変化が大きいときは人間の確認ループを入れる、3)ロールバックの仕組みを用意することです。これらを整えれば現場で十分に実用化可能ですよ。

分かりました。要するに、現場の“見え方の違い”を現地で補正する仕組みを入れておけば、再学習の手間や品質低下のリスクを減らせるということですね。自分の言葉で言うと、「現場ごとのクセを短期で吸収して本来の判断に戻す仕組みをモデルに持たせる」と理解して間違いないでしょうか。

その理解で完璧ですよ!素晴らしい要約です。必ずしも万能ではないので監視とロールバックは大切ですが、投資対効果は見込めます。大丈夫、一緒にやれば必ずできますよ。
1. 概要と位置づけ
結論を先に述べる。この論文は、トランスフォーマー構造を用いた画像分類モデルが、学習時とは異なる現場の条件に遭遇した際に、現場での推論(テスト)時に自己適応することで、ドメインシフト(学習環境と運用環境の違い)による性能低下を抑える実践的手法を提示している。特にトランスフォーマーの最初のエンコーダ層に存在するクラス・トークンを学習対象とし、このトークンを視覚的条件付けトークン(Visual Conditioning Token, VCT)として位置づけ、VCTを介して入力パッチ埋め込みからドメイン固有の雑音を除去する点が革新的である。
本研究の位置づけは、リアルタイム性と運用性を重視する産業用途に近い。従来のドメイン適応研究は、多くの場合、ターゲット領域のラベル付きデータや追加の学習フェーズを前提としていたが、本手法はラベルを必要としない完全テスト時適応(Fully Test-time Adaptation)を標榜し、稼働中のモデルに対する軽微な改変のみで現場適応を目指す点が異なる。実務的には、頻繁に再学習が難しい現場や、ラベル獲得コストが高い場面に直接的な利点をもたらす。
特に製造現場や検査ラインのようにカメラ条件や対象物の外観が時間やロットで変わるケースでは、事前にすべての変種を学習データに網羅することが現実的でない。ここで本手法は「現場で発生する変化を逐次的に吸収する」仕組みを提供するため、導入されたモデルのライフサイクル全体での品質維持コスト削減に寄与する可能性がある。
一方で、本論文は理論だけでなく実験での有効性も示しているが、実運用に移す際には適応の安定性や誤適応の検出、適応頻度の制御といった運用ルールづくりが不可欠である。運用の観点からは、適応のトレードオフを明示し、モニタリングとヒューマンインザループを組むことが前提条件となる。
本節の理解を一言でまとめると、この研究は「学習済みモデルが現場の『クセ』を推論中に吸収して本来の判断精度を保つための現実的な設計」を提示している点で、実務的な価値が高いと位置づけられる。
2. 先行研究との差別化ポイント
先行研究は大きく二系統に分かれる。ひとつは学習時にターゲット領域を含めてドメイン間のギャップを縮めるドメイン適応系、もうひとつは推論時の簡易な正則化や推論確率の補正である。本論文はこれらと異なり、推論時に専用の学習可能パラメータ(VCT)を用いることで、ラベル無しの環境でも逐次的にドメイン特性を吸収するメカニズムを提案する点で独自性を持つ。
特に、トランスフォーマーのクラス・トークンをテスト時に学習対象とするという着眼は新しい。従来はトークンは固定表現として扱われることが多かったが、本研究はトークン自体を動的に更新し、それを入力パッチと組み合わせてエンコーダ内部でドメイン情報を除去する役割に据えている。これによりモデル本体の重みを大きく触らずに適応可能になる。
また、本研究は短期的なインスタンス固有の変化と長期的なドメイン特性の両方を扱う二層的学習設計(bi-level learning)を提案している点で差別化される。単純にサンプルトレースで適応するだけでなく、ドメイン全体の変動を踏まえて安定的に適応する工夫が加えられている。
さらに、実験設定ではミニバッチサイズが小さい、あるいは1サンプルのみのワイルドな状況でも動作する点を強調している。これは製造現場や医療など、連続的だがデータ密度が低い環境で特に有効であり、従来手法の前提条件を緩和している。
総じて、差別化の核は「トランスフォーマーの内部表現(クラス・トークン)をテスト時に学習し、二段階で長短期の変化を捉える点」にあると整理できる。
3. 中核となる技術的要素
本手法の中心はVisual Conditioning Token(VCT)という概念である。VCTはトランスフォーマーの最初のエンコーダ層に位置するクラス・トークンを学習対象に据えたもので、入力パッチの埋め込みと結合してエンコーダを通すことで、特徴表現からドメイン固有の偏りを段階的に取り除く働きをすると説明される。直感的には、VCTが現場の色合いや照明の癖を受け止め、それを補正するフィルタのように振る舞う。
学習アルゴリズム面ではbi-level learning(二段階学習)を採用する。上位レベルはドメイン全体の長期変化を捉える役割を持ち、下位レベルは個々のインスタンスの短期変動に対応して局所的にVCTを更新する。これにより過度な過学習を避けつつ、即時性のある補正を両立させる工夫が施されている。
また、実装上の配慮としては、モデル本体の重みを大きく更新せずにVCTのみを更新対象にすることで、推論時の安全性と安定性を確保する設計になっている。これは導入面で既存モデルの再学習コストを抑えるという実務上の利点につながる。
数学的な損失設計や更新ルールは論文で詳細に述べられているが、運用者の理解としては「長期的に蓄積するドメイン傾向を参照しつつ、短期的なズレをその場で補正する」二層の仕組みと捉えれば十分である。これにより単発のノイズによる誤適応を抑制できる。
要点を整理すると、核はVCTという可変トークン、二段階の学習戦略、そしてモデル本体を動かさない安全性重視の設計である。
4. 有効性の検証方法と成果
論文は複数のベンチマークデータセットで実験を行い、従来手法と比較して最大で1.9%の性能改善を報告している。評価プロトコルはfully test-time adaptationの条件に則り、ターゲット領域のラベルを用いずに逐次的なバッチで適応するシナリオを想定している。ミニバッチが1サンプルの場合や、サンプル間で不均衡がある場合のワイルドな設定も含めて検証している点が実務寄りである。
実験結果は、VCTを導入した場合にテスト時の精度低下が緩和される傾向を示しており、特に照明条件や色味、カメラ特性などで顕著な改善が見られた。改善幅はケースによって差があるものの、再学習コストと照合すると投資対効果の面で有益である可能性が示唆されている。
また、アブレーション解析により、VCT単独の効果とbi-level学習の寄与を分離して評価しており、二段階学習が安定性向上に寄与していることが示されている。こうした因果的な検証は理論と実用性の橋渡しに役立つ。
ただし、実験は学術ベンチマーク中心であり、実際の産業系カメラの多様なノイズや運用上の制約下での長期評価は限定的である。従って、現場導入時には追加の検証とモニタリング設計が必要である。
総括すると、公開実験では有意な改善が確認され、特に運用負荷を大幅に増やさずにドメイン不変性を高められる点で有効性が示された。
5. 研究を巡る議論と課題
本手法は現場適応の現実解として有望である一方、幾つかの重要な課題も露呈している。第一に誤適応のリスクである。推論時に自己適応を行う設計は、稀な異常サンプルや攻撃的なノイズによって誤った補正が蓄積する危険性がある。これを防ぐために、適応の閾値やヒューマンチェックを設ける設計が不可欠である。
第二に計算負荷とレイテンシである。VCTの更新やbi-level最適化は推論パイプラインに追加の計算を持ち込むため、リアルタイム性が厳しいシステムでは性能要件と折り合いをつける必要がある。ハードウェアのスペックや更新頻度の制御が重要だ。
第三に評価の一般化可能性である。学術ベンチマークで有効性を示すことと、各産業現場におけるドメイン特性の多様性に対処することは異なる。現場固有の定義や監視指標を整備し、導入前にパイロット評価を行うことが推奨される。
さらに、説明可能性(explainability)と運用上の説明責任も課題である。自動的に補正が行われる場合、なぜその判断が補正されたのかを追跡できる仕組みがないと現場での信頼を得にくい。ログや可視化ツールの整備が必要である。
結論として、本手法は有望だが、安全性、レイテンシ、現場ごとの適合性という三つの運用課題をクリアにする運用設計がセットで求められる。
6. 今後の調査・学習の方向性
今後の研究と実務者の学習課題は複数ある。まず第一に、誤適応を検出するメトリクスや安全な更新ポリシーの開発が必要である。これは閾値設定や異常検出機構、あるいは人の承認を組み込むフローなど実用的な仕組み設計を含む。
第二に、推論時の計算コストを抑えるための軽量化や近似手法の研究が求められる。VCT自体のパラメータ削減や低精度演算の活用など、ハードウェア制約下での工夫が実運用では鍵となる。
第三に、産業ごとのベンチマークと長期的評価である。製造、医療、物流など業界横断的にパイロットを行い、長期間にわたる安定性と保守性を評価することが導入判断の決め手になる。学術的な改善幅だけでなく運用コストとのバランスを明確にするべきである。
最後に、説明可能性と監査ログの標準化も重要である。現場で信頼を得るために、補正の理由や頻度を可視化するダッシュボードやアラート設計が必要であり、これを実装して初めて現場導入は安心して進められる。
以上を踏まえ、実務者はまず小規模なパイロットで導入効果とリスクを測り、モニタリングルールを整備した上で段階的に拡大するアプローチを推奨する。
検索に使える英語キーワード: Test-time Adaptation, Fully Test-time Adaptation, Domain Shift, Visual Conditioning Token, Transformer, Bi-level Learning
会議で使えるフレーズ集
「今回の手法は、学習済みモデルが稼働中に現場の見え方の違いを吸収するため、頻繁な再学習を避けつつ品質安定化に寄与します。」
「推論時にモデルの一部(VCT)を更新することで、既存のモデル本体を大きく触らずに運用適応できる点が導入メリットです。」
「導入時は誤適応対策としてモニタリングとロールバック設計を必須で検討しましょう。」


